Kings extend Smart's contract

The Sacramento Kings have extended the contract of head coach Keith Smart through the 2013-14 season, the team announced Monday.

Financial terms were not disclosed.

"Keith's extension gives us the stability we need to continue the development of our team," Geoff Petrie, Kings president of basketball operations, said in a news release. "He has the commitment, energy and vision necessary to succeed in building a winning team. We are all looking forward to working with him as we pursue an exciting and productive future."

Smart was named Sacramento's head coach on Jan. 5, and the Kings had a 20-39 record with Smart as coach.
